Tonight at 20:10, the Latvian national broadcaster LTV will host the final of "Supernova 2025," their Eurovision national selection. Supernova has been used to choose Latvia's Eurovision representatives since 2015. Ten contestants out of the 19 who competed in last week's semi-final have advanced to the final, where they will vie for the opportunity to represent Latvia at Eurovision 2025. The local pre-selection will be hosted by Ketija Šēnberga and Lauris Reiniks. The results will be determined by public voting (50%) and by a panel of judges (50%). The winner of the pre-selection will represent Latvia at Eurovision 2025, which will be held in Basel, Switzerland. To watch the final – click here! Greece: Greek Government Officially Responds to “Asteromata” Controversy

Greece: Greek Government Officially Responds to “Asteromata” Controversy

  (adsbygoogle = window.adsbygoogle || []).push({}); Greece in Eurovision 2025: The Greek government officially responds to the crisis that erupted when Turkey threatened to prevent the participation of singer Klavdia and the song "Asteromáta"! "Asteromáta" (translated as "Star Eyes") is the title of the song performed by Klavdia, representing Greece in the first part of the second semi-final of Eurovision 2025, to be held in Basel, Switzerland, on May 15. Reactions from Greece's eastern neighbors after last Thursday's national final have sparked significant interest in European media. The reactions ignited among Greece's eastern neighbors following the final held last Thursday have garnered significant interest in European media. The Turkish national broadcaster, TRT, accused Greece of politicization and threatened to file a complaint with the European Broadcasting Union (EBU), a thing that might lead to the disqualification of the song, or its creators might be asked to update its lyrics—similar to the EBU's request to change the lyrics of the song "Hurricane" by Eden...

Andorra: Possible Return to Eurovision 2026?

Andorra: Possible Return to Eurovision 2026?

(adsbygoogle = window.adsbygoogle || []).push({}); Andorra returning? An exceptional collaboration between the Catalan broadcaster, Cat3, and Andorra might lead to the country's return to Eurovision 2026! All the details in the article. Andorra, the Catalan principality nestled between Spain and France, has not been a regular participant in Eurovision since 2010. However, a new collaboration proposed between the Catalan broadcaster, Cat3, and Andorra could change this scenario! The Catalan broadcaster intends to select Andorra's Eurovision representative for 2026 using the reality show "Euforia," which is similar in format to the program previously used by Spain to choose their representative, "Operacion Triunfo." (adsbygoogle = window.adsbygoogle || []).push({}); The collaboration between Andorra and the Catalan broadcaster has not yet been officially confirmed. However, Cat3 is actively preparing, and meetings have already taken place with Andorran government officials to present the project. Icelandic National Selection Saga Continues: Israeli Song Creator Responds to Alleged Copying!

Icelandic National Selection Saga Continues: Israeli Song Creator Responds to Alleged Copying!

(adsbygoogle = window.adsbygoogle || []).push({}); Following the revelation of songs in the Icelandic Eurovision selection and numerous accusations surrounding the duo allegedly copying an Israeli song, the creator of the Israeli song now responds to the supposed copying by the Icelandic duo: "Considering legal action." About a month ago, the Icelandic national broadcaster, RÚV, revealed the ten artists and songs that will compete in the Icelandic Eurovision selection "Söngvakeppnin 2025," scheduled for February 22nd. The winner will represent Iceland at Eurovision 2025 in Basel. As previously reported, minutes after the songs were unveiled, social media was flooded with comments claiming that the song "Róa" by the duo VÆB bears a controversial resemblance in its chorus to "Hatunat HaShana" by Israeli singers Eyal Golan and Itay Levy, a popular wedding song released about 7 years ago. After the duo's official response, the creator of the Israeli song - "Hatunat HaShana", Ofir Cohen, has now reacted. Germany: Chefsache ESC 2025 Participants Revealed!

Germany: Chefsache ESC 2025 Participants Revealed!

(adsbygoogle = window.adsbygoogle || []).push({}); RTL, the broadcaster organizing the German Eurovision national selection "Chefsache ESC," unveiled this morning the 24 contestants who were accepted out of 3,281 artists who applied to represent the country at Eurovision 2025! This morning, the 24 participants of the intriguing German Eurovision national selection, "Chefsache ESC," were revealed. This selection was created in collaboration between the national broadcasters ARD, RTL, and music producer Stefan Raab. The German national selection will take place on March 1st and will be broadcast live on the German national broadcaster ARD, hosted by the famous presenter Barbara Schöneberger.
